Post-Gallbladder Removal Guide: Mastering Sleep Quality
Key Takeaways Post-gallbladder removal surgery, sleeping position matters. Lying flat or tilted to the left is considered safe and comfortable, avoiding unnecessary pressure on the surgical incisions. Mastering Sleep Post-Meniscus Surgery: Physical and Mental Wellness Approach
Key Takeaways Sleeping on your back with your leg slightly elevated is one of the recommended positions after meniscus surgery. It improves blood circulation and minimizes pressure on the knee, reducing swelling and discomfort. Rolling over to the "good leg" side can alleviate discomfort after the surgery.
